About Saint Alphonsus Health System

Saint Alphonsus Health System is a growing four-hospital, 714-bed, 74-clinic integrated health system serving southwestern Idaho, eastern Oregon and northern Nevada. It is a member of Trinity Health, one of the largest Catholic not-for-profit health systems in the nation. To learn more, please visit www.saintalphonsus.org.
